NEW USE FOR A CHURCH-ADJACENT BUILDING: After $1.5 million acquisition, Latino social services organization CLUES moves food shelf, four new family childcare operators into former First Lutheran education building in Dayton’s Bluff www.twincities.com/2025/10/11/s...
St. Paul: CLUES moves food service, child care into former church site
The Maria Avenue building was sold to CLUES a year ago for $1.5 million.

The historic Eastcliff house in St. Paul — the U of M president’s mansion — will be sold to a nonprofit foundation for $2.2 million, and then leased back rent-free to the U of M. Here’s how that works, and what the U gets out of it: www.twincities.com/2025/10/09/u...
UMN regents vote 9-2 to transfer Eastcliff to the university foundation
The $2.2 million sale will allow the foundation to lease the 20-room structure back to the university on a 40-year lease, rent-free.
